Freescale公司的血壓計(jì)(BPM)參考設(shè)計(jì)采用MC9S08QE128作為微控制器,具有控制,數(shù)據(jù)保持,模擬采集和連接功能以及能和用戶接口.參考設(shè)計(jì)具有多種優(yōu)勢:采用MC9S08JM60作為USB通信的橋,采用MC13202ZigBee收發(fā)器進(jìn)行2.4GHz通信,采用MRAM來存儲用戶數(shù)據(jù)和通信,MRAM驅(qū)動器能存取MRAM存儲器,采用OLED作為用戶顯示,MPR083接近式傳感器用作用戶接口,以及用兩個(gè)定時(shí)PWM模塊作為音頻反饋.本文首先介紹了MC9S08QE128主要特性和方框圖.接著介紹了血
Freescale公司的血壓計(jì)(BPM)參考設(shè)計(jì)采用MC9S08QE
128作為微控制器,具有控制,數(shù)據(jù)保持,模擬采集和連接功能以及能和用戶接口. 參考設(shè)計(jì)具有
多種優(yōu)勢:采用
MC9S08JM60作為
USB通信的橋,采用MC13202 ZigBee收發(fā)器進(jìn)行2.4GHz通信,采用MRAM來存儲用戶數(shù)據(jù)和通信,MRAM驅(qū)動器能存取MRAM存儲器,采用OLED作為用戶顯示, MPR083接近式
傳感器用作用戶接口,以及用兩個(gè)定時(shí)PWM
模塊作為音頻反饋.本文首先介紹了MC9S08QE128主要特性和方框圖.接著介紹了血壓計(jì)(BPM)參考設(shè)計(jì)的硬件方框圖和軟件架構(gòu)流程圖,以及詳細(xì)電路圖和所用材料清單.
MC9S08QE128主要特性:
• 8-Bit HCS08 Central Processor Unit (
CPU)
&nd
ash; Up to 50.33-MHz HCS08 CPU above 2.4V, 40-MHz CPU above 2.1V, and 20-MHz CPU above 1.8V, across temperature range
– HC08 instructi
onsetwith added BGND instruction
– Support for up to 32 interrupt/reset sources
• On-Chip Memory
– Flash read/program/erase over full operating voltage and temperature
– Random-access memory (RAM)
– Security circuitry to prevent unauthorized access to RAM and flash contents
• Power-Saving Modes
– Two low power stop modes; reduced power wait mode
– Peripheral clock enable register can disable clocks to unused modules, reducing currents; allows clocks to remain enabled to specific peripherals in stop3 mode
– Very low power external oscillator can be used in stop3 mode to provide accurate clock to active peripherals
– Very low power real time counter for use in run, wait, and stop modes with internal and external clock sources
– 6 &
mu;s typical wake up time from stop modes
• Clock Source Options
– Oscillator (XOSC) — Loop-control Pierce oscillator; Crystal or ceramic resonator range of 31.25 kHz to 38.4 kHz or 1 MHz to 16 MHz
– Internal Clock Source (
ICS) — FLL controlled by internal or external reference; precision trimming of internal reference allows 0.2% resolution and 2% deviation; supports CPU freq. from 2 to 50.33 MHz
• System Protection
– Watchdog computer operating properly (
COP) reset with option to run from dedicated 1-kHz internal clock source or bus clock